Overview: Why QA Challenges are Escalating
The role of QA has expanded from bug fixing to ensuring performance, cybersecurity, compliance, and AI-driven solutions across devices. Key factors driving QA complexity include:
- Faster Development Timelines: Agile and DevOps demand faster delivery without quality compromise.
- Higher Consumer Expectations: Users expect flawless performance across platforms.
- Complex Ecosystems: From IoT devices to AI and APIs, QA must ensure robust interconnected systems.
- Increased Cybersecurity Risks: Evolving threats require proactive security measures.
Modern QA professionals must embrace innovative tools and methodologies to address these challenges effectively.

Strategies for IoT and Cross-Platform Testing
Increased connectivity demands effective techniques for ensuring compatibility and performance:
- Cloud-Based Simulations: Test IoT environments virtually to save resources.
- Automation Tools: Platforms like Zof AI and Selenium accelerate regression and cross-device testing.
- Real-Time Monitoring: Use AI to ensure seamless device communication.
- Comprehensive Ecosystem Tests: Validate device interactions, such as in smart homes or autonomous vehicles.
Tips to Stay Ahead in the QA Industry
- Expand Expertise: Master skills in AI testing, cybersecurity, and cross-platform frameworks.
- Embrace Agile: Adopt continuous testing techniques to keep pace with development cycles.
- Leverage Analytics: Use tools like Zof AI for data-driven decisions.
- Collaborate Early: Shift-left testing identifies issues during early phases of development.
- Stay Updated: Engage in workshops and events on QA innovations like IoT and AI.
